Belmont Park

The weather forecast call for a high of 66 degrees, and partly sunny.

 

Race #3 – The $150,000 B.F. Bongard – 7f – 1:22 p.m. ET

#8 – Wired Bryan (8-5) = John Velasquez in the saddle for Mike Dilger (40%).  This son of Stormy Atlantic owns a Last Race Rating (LRR) of 66, and a Composite Rating (CR) of 57. He sports the “ Dropping in Class, and “Has Improved” icons to show where he is heading. He exits off a 7 length victory at Finger Lakes, and is in the patient hands of Johnny V. This is a very speedy colt here, and if he clears off early it could be lights out.

 

Race #8 – The $200,000 Ticonderoga Stakes – 1 1/16 on the turf – 4:05 p.m. ET

#1 – Effie Trinket (3-1) = Luis Saez for Richard Violette. A three-year-old colt by Freud who is 4/6 ITM on the weeds. She owns a LRR of 62, and a CR of 60. She has a field best Turf Class Rating (TCR) of 26.6. Her handicapping icon notes she is “Moving up in Class” and her back races all show promise. Look for an up close stalking effort, and a move around the final turn to take command.

 

Race #10- The $200,000 Mohawk Stakes – 1 1/16 on the turf – 5:13 p.m. ET

#11 – Notacatbutallama (6-1) = John Velasquez is the pilot for Todd Pletcher, and they are winning at a 21% clip. This son of Harlan’s Holiday sports a 64 LRR, and a 66 CR. His TCR is a field best of 27.3, and owns the “Dropping Down in Class” handicapping icon. He is 9/11 ITM on the grass, and makes  huge drop that should be to his liking. Look for a stalking trip from the outside, as Johnny V weaves his way closer to rail down the backstretch. He should be a big factor as they turn for home.
